Induction of acetylcholinesterase activity by β-ecdysone in a Drosophila cell line

When cells of the Drosophila Kc-H line are treated with≥ 10-8 molar β-ecdysone, they extend long processes and acquire acetylcholinesterase activity. Thus, this permanent line, derived originally from embryo cultures, may be composed of cells having some neural or …
